Gentoo Forums
Gentoo Forums
Gentoo Forums
Quick Search: in
[solved] Performance degradation with kernel 5.8
View unanswered posts
View posts from last 24 hours
View posts from last 7 days

 
Reply to topic    Gentoo Forums Forum Index Desktop Environments
View previous topic :: View next topic  
Author Message
VoVaN
l33t
l33t


Joined: 02 Jul 2003
Posts: 688
Location: The Netherlands

PostPosted: Sat Aug 08, 2020 2:53 pm    Post subject: [solved] Performance degradation with kernel 5.8 Reply with quote

Hello,

After updating kernel from 5.7.12 to 5.8.0-r1 I noticed performance degradation on my desktop:
- kernel compilation time ~26 min instead of ~7
- hdparm -Tt for 5.7
Code:
/dev/sda2:
 Timing cached reads:   25448 MB in  1.99 seconds = 12797.63 MB/sec
 Timing buffered disk reads: 1418 MB in  3.00 seconds = 472.19 MB/sec

- hdparm -Tt for 5.8
Code:
/dev/sda2:
 Timing cached reads:   6686 MB in  1.99 seconds = 3362.73 MB/sec
 Timing buffered disk reads: 1422 MB in  3.00 seconds = 473.53 MB/sec

I'd appreciate any thoughts and thank you in advance!

EDIT: Finally understood why ;-) I've default governor settled to "powersave" and CPU frequency scaling worked perfectly fine. With the new kernels >=5.8 there is more choices for governors, while for kernels <5.8 there was only two powersave and performance. So the new kernel changed behavior of this "powersave" governor, so the CPU frequency is always set to the lowest possible value. The new "ondemand" governor has the same behavior as "powersave" for older kernels. End of the story.


Last edited by VoVaN on Thu Aug 20, 2020 5:02 pm; edited 1 time in total
Back to top
View user's profile Send private message
Tony0945
Watchman
Watchman


Joined: 25 Jul 2006
Posts: 5127
Location: Illinois, USA

PostPosted: Thu Aug 20, 2020 4:59 pm    Post subject: Reply with quote

Please add [solved] to the title. Just edit the post with the edit button,

And thanks for the info. I'm still on 5.4.48
Back to top
View user's profile Send private message
Banana
Veteran
Veteran


Joined: 21 May 2004
Posts: 1407
Location: Germany

PostPosted: Thu Aug 20, 2020 7:00 pm    Post subject: Reply with quote

gonna check my settings since I just upgraded to it...
_________________
My personal space
My delta-labs.org snippets do expire

PFL - Portage file list - find which package a file or command belongs to.
Back to top
View user's profile Send private message
CaptainBlood
Advocate
Advocate


Joined: 24 Jan 2010
Posts: 3638

PostPosted: Thu Aug 20, 2020 7:36 pm    Post subject: Reply with quote

@VoVan
No such an issue on 5.8.2/powersave @building kernel.
GKrellM installed here though.

No idea what's going wrong.

Surprising assumption onpowersave [<5.8.x] = ondemand [5.8.x], any pointer for explanation?

Thks 4 ur attention, interest & support.


Last edited by CaptainBlood on Thu Aug 20, 2020 10:37 pm; edited 2 times in total
Back to top
View user's profile Send private message
Anon-E-moose
Watchman
Watchman


Joined: 23 May 2008
Posts: 6102
Location: Dallas area

PostPosted: Thu Aug 20, 2020 7:53 pm    Post subject: Reply with quote

I've used the ondemand governor both in the 5.5 series as well as the 5.8 and haven't noticed any difference in compilation/ebuild times. Actually seems like 5.8 is snappier than the 5.5 series, as well as the system running a degree or two cooler (maybe ryzen improvements)
_________________
PRIME x570-pro, 3700x, 6.1 zen kernel
gcc 13, profile 17.0 (custom bare multilib), openrc, wayland
Back to top
View user's profile Send private message
swimmer
Veteran
Veteran


Joined: 15 Jul 2002
Posts: 1330
Location: Netherlands

PostPosted: Thu Aug 20, 2020 10:49 pm    Post subject: Reply with quote

No problem with the governor so far ...

But there's no possibility to choose any Processor family other than 'Generic-x86-64' ... despite the 'experimental' use-flag :-/
Checking bugs.gentoo.org I saw that it's already reported and a solution should also be implemented but not on my system (5.8.1).
Back to top
View user's profile Send private message
Display posts from previous:   
Reply to topic    Gentoo Forums Forum Index Desktop Environments All times are GMT
Page 1 of 1

 
Jump to:  
You cannot post new topics in this forum
You cannot reply to topics in this forum
You cannot edit your posts in this forum
You cannot delete your posts in this forum
You cannot vote in polls in this forum